Mr. and Mrs. Orange and their two children, Clementine and Tangerine, are the four equal partners in Citrus Partnership. This year, Citrus Partnership generated $160,000 of ordinary income. Compute the tax cost associated with this income if Mr. and Mrs. Orange's marginal tax rate is 35%, Clementine's marginal tax rate is 24%, and Tangerine's marginal tax rate is 32%.
